摘要
Epoxy resins have highly appreciable design flexibility, good mechanical, thermal, chemical properties and also compatible with a wide variety of reinforcement materials. These excellent properties make epoxy resin as a choice resin for many high-performance engineering applications. Despite their high performances, there are challenges and opportunities to improve further the performance and durability of epoxy composites. This paper presents a survey of the literature on epoxy nanocomposites and the influences of nanofillers on the mechanical properties of epoxy composites. Herein, various pivotal parameters affecting their mechanical properties including their morphology are discussed. This review will have a great impact on the field and will assist researchers in enhancing the mechanical properties of epoxy polymer composites by reinforcing nanofillers. (c) 2021 Elsevier Ltd.
